Lewisburg is a city located in Logan County, Kentucky. Lewisburg has a 2025 population of 789. Lewisburg is currently growing at a rate of 0.9% annually and its population has increased by 4.78%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 753 in 2020.
The average household income in Lewisburg is $48,802 with a poverty rate of 24.43%.The median age in Lewisburg is 42.2 years: 38.2 years for males, and 48.8 years for females.

Lewisburg's average per capita income is $37,500. Household income levels show a median of $37,684. The poverty rate stands at 24.43%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$66,538 | - |
Families | $49,420 | $62,289 |
Households | $37,684 | $48,802 |
Non Families | $14,286 | $27,249 |
